Output ffa59fd87f3889ef9d92aa604f8eab618f155f7464afed0513dff1e23a72b190:0

value
38707800
script pubkey
OP_0 OP_PUSHBYTES_20 ae3e13605a6b4cd2b21d8bd2a0345c569bd46b94
address
bc1q4clpxcz6ddxd9vsa30f2qdzu26dag6u5y4ucwf
transaction
ffa59fd87f3889ef9d92aa604f8eab618f155f7464afed0513dff1e23a72b190
confirmations
165006
spent
true